Transaction dd73b33639849092619dd02ab0930494f8b9c9a19941c267939c15505c109f6c
1 Input
1 Output
-
dd73b33639849092619dd02ab0930494f8b9c9a19941c267939c15505c109f6c:0
- value
- 246700
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8917739a2d59246bf29e339eba60bd6f90aee69e OP_EQUAL
- address
- 3EBtbGWgk1w4Fw4ue9o7SKHFUMuqAi3Wzr